Copper Foam Price Trends: What's Affecting Costs?
The expense of copper foam has been experiencing notable check here variations lately, leaving many producers and consumers wondering what's driving these trends. A multitude of factors contribute to the volatile pricing landscape of copper foam.
- Stock chain disruptions, often stemming from global events, can affect the quantity of copper foam available, pushing prices upward.
- Market appetite for copper foam is also a significant influence. Increased adoption in various industries, such as construction, can result in higher demand and consequently increased prices.
- Metal price fluctuations directly affect the cost of producing copper foam. When copper prices increase, the overall cost of manufacturing copper foam escalates as well.
Understanding these linked factors can help players navigate the ever-changing copper foam price market.

Exploring the Versatility of Copper Foam in Design and Engineering
Copper foam, an exceptional material with a unique cellular structure, is rapidly gaining recognition throughout design and engineering industries. Its remarkable combination of properties, including high thermal conductivity, electrical conductivity, and mechanical strength, makes it ideal for a wide range of applications. From aerospace and automotive to construction, copper foam's versatility is continuously being explored and exploited to create innovative and effective solutions.
- Its lightweight nature makes it perfect for applications where weight reduction is crucial, such as in aerospace components.
- Copper foam's high thermal conductivity allows it to rapidly dissipate heat, making it beneficial in electronic cooling systems.
- Furthermore, its electrical conductivity makes it to be used in electromagnetic shielding and antenna applications.
As research and development continue, the potential applications of copper foam are only restricted by our imagination. This adaptable material is poised to play an increasingly important role in shaping the future of design and engineering.
